Nathan is out rafting. He rafts 16 miles with the river current. At the end of 16 miles, he turns around and rafts the same dist
Novosadov [1.4K]
S = d/t

st = d

t = d/s

The time going is t1.
The time returning is t2.
The total time is 4 hours, so we have t1 + t2 = 4

The speed of the current is c.
The speed going is 9 + c.
The speed returning is 9 - c.

t1 = 16/(9 + c)

t2 = 16/(9 - c)

t1 + t2 = 16/(9 + c) + 16/(9 - c)

4 = 16/(9 - c) + 16/(9 + c)

1 = 4/(9 - c) + 4/(9 + c)

(9 + c)(9 - c) = 4(9 - c) + 4(9 + c)

81 - c^2 = 36 - 4c + 36 + 4c

81 - c^2 = 72

c^2 = 9

c^2 - 9 = 0

(c + 3)(c - 3) = 0

c + 3 = 0   or   c - 3 = 0

c = -3   or   c = 3

We discard the negative answer, and we get c = 3.

The speed of the current is 3 mph.
